What is installed?

The Shogun installer enables you to install the following components:

- **Vicon Shogun Live**: Installs Vicon Shogun Live, which supports live functionality (real time and capture). Selected by default.
- **Vicon Shogun Post**: Installs Vicon Shogun Post, which supports offline functionality (post-processing). Selected by default.
- **Vicon Video Viewer**: Enables you to view .*vvid* format video files (produced by Shogun). Selected by default.
- **Vicon Eclipse**: Installs Vicon Eclipse, which is a standalone application for Vicon Shogun data management. (A data management function is also included in Shogun Post.) Selected by default.
- **Safenet Dongle Driver**: Enables you to use a Thales dongle, so is only necessary if your license uses a dongle. (You may need to reboot your PC after installation.) Cleared by default.

> ✅ **Tip**  
> ✅ If you are setting up a network license server and you do not want Shogun on that machine, you can choose to download and install only the license manager (see [Set up a network license server](https://help.vicon.com/space/LicenseManagement/820609066/Set+up+a+network+license+server) in the *Vicon License Management Guide*).

Install Shogun Live

The following steps describe how to install Vicon Shogun Live. If you accept the default options, Shogun Live is installed, together with the other options listed in [What is installed?](#InstallationComponents) except for the dongle driver (only needed if your license requires a dongle).

**To install Shogun Live:**

1. Visit the [Vicon Downloads](https://www.vicon.com/downloads/) web page.
2. In the **Shogun** section, click **Download** and download the required Shogun Live installer.
3. In Windows Explorer, extract the file you downloaded to a folder to which you have full access.  
:check_mark: **Tip**: To do this you typically right-click the file and select **Extract All** (the procedure may vary slightly, depending on your PC configuration).
4. In Windows Explorer, go to the folder to which you extracted the installer and double-click *Vicon_Shogun_Setup.exe*.  
:warning: **Note**: If you attempt to install Shogun on a machine running a version of Windows that is earlier than Windows 11, you may receive an error message that halts the installation. The message instructs you to install a specified Windows update before re-starting the Shogun installation. In this case:
  1. Exit the Shogun installation.
  2. Download and install the specified Windows update.
  3. Start the Shogun installation again.
5. In most cases, accept the default options (see [What is installed?](#InstallationComponents)). If you are using a dongle for licensing, select the option to install the dongle driver.
6. On the **End-User License Agreement** wizard page, read and accept the terms and click **Initialize**.
7. On the Shogun installation initialization wizard page, click **Install**.  
The installation pages and license agreements that are displayed depend on the options you selected in Step 4.
8. Click through the installation pages, accepting any necessary license agreements.
9. On the final installation wizard page, click **Finish**.
10. Enter the required information into the subsequent dialog boxes until the Shogun installation is complete.

## Next steps

After you have installed Shogun Live, ensure you complete the following steps.

1. Configure the network card (see [Configuring network card settings](https://help.vicon.com/space/Connect/1614840/Configuring+network+card+settings))  
:info: **Note**: Normally, you need to do this only the **first time** Shogun is installed so if you have used an earlier release of Shogun with the current network card, you can go straight to the next step.
2. Configure the firewall (see [Check firewall and anti-virus software](https://help.vicon.com/space/Connect/1607823/Configuring+network+card+settings+in+Windows+11#Check-firewall-and-anti-virus-software)). You need to do this **each time** you upgrade to a new release of Shogun 1.#.
3. Configure the graphics card (see [Set up your NVIDIA graphics card for use with Shogun Live](https://vicon-help.atlassian.net/wiki/spaces/ShogunLive121/pages/1253212233)). You need to do this **each time** you upgrade to a new release of Shogun 1.#.

> ℹ️ **Minor releases**  
> ℹ️ If you are upgrading to a point release of Shogun 1.# (that is, Shogun 1.#.#), you can normally omit the above steps.
